About Daniel B. Roth
Daniel B. Roth is a scholar working on Ophthalmology,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Neurology, Epidemiology and Surgery, having authored 74 papers that have together received 1.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Retinal Diseases and Treatments (37 papers), Glaucoma and retinal disorders (20 papers), Retinal and Macular Surgery (19 papers), Retinal and Optic Conditions (16 papers), Ocular Infections and Treatments (14 papers), Intraocular Surgery and Lenses (14 papers), Retinal Imaging and Analysis (13 papers) and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(12 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ophthalmology (1.4k cit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(823 citations), Neurology (124 citations), Virology (14 citations) and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health (54 citations). Daniel B. Roth has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Netherlands and Ireland. Frequent co-authors include William J. Feuer, Jonathan L. Prenner, D. Virgil Alfaro, Peter E. Liggett, Harry W. Flynn, Hilel Lewis, Howard F. Fine, William E. Smiddy, Peter K. Kaiser and H. Matthew Wheatley. Their work appears in journals such as Retina, Investigative Ophthalmology & Visual Science, American Journal of Ophthalmology, Ophthalmic surgery, lasers & imaging retina and Ophthalmology.
